Dillon Lewis, career wildland firefighter and life-long public servant, was recently diagnosed with brain cancer in the form of a tumor. She underwent surgery to remove the tumor and has begun chemotherapy and radiation therapy. Dillon began her fire career with the Forest Service in 1978 and spent the next three decades climbing the ranks to the Battalion Chief level. She is also a passionate supporter of prescribed fire and fuels work and has led many operations as a Burn Boss over the years. Dillon has filled various other roles since retiring from primary fire duties, and she is currently the Fleet Manager on our forest. We are humbled to extend this opportunity to support Dillon and to stand with her during this difficult time.
All funds raised will go directly to Dillon to help pay for mounting medical bills and to support her quality of life as she continues her battle against cancer.
